#18 Red Dragons Suffer Setback at #6 Skidmore, 7-3

SARATOGA SPRINGS, N.Y. – Skidmore jumped out to a 2-0 lead less than eight minutes into the game and the nationally sixth-ranked Thoroughbreds defeated 18th-ranked Cortland, 7-3.

Dani DeGregory led the hosts – a "Final Four" team last year – with three goals. Melanie Webb added two goals and two assists, Krista Lamoreaux finished with a goal and an assist, and Jenn Hanks registered a goal and an assist. Amy Beck made two saves.

For Cortland, sophomore Gabby Stein (Endwell/Maine-Endwell) scored twice and junior Jillian Vogl (Cazenovia) finished with a goal and an assist. Senior Amanda Perricone (Bedminster, PA/Pennridge) played the first half in goal and sophomore Mairead Hourihan (Yorktown Heights/Lakeland) played the second half. Each finished with four saves.

Coming off a 12-0 win over Castleton the previous day, Skidmore stayed hot as Lamoreaux tallied just 1:05 into the game when she tapped in a cross-crease feed from Webb. DeGregory's 10-yard shot after collecting a loose ball made it 2-0 with 7:29 elapsed in the half.

Cortland drew to within 2-1 when Vogl blasted a shot from the top of the circle off a penalty corner, assisted by senior Abigail Wentlent (Greene), 13 minutes into the contest. DeGregory answered in the 24th minute with a deflection off a long-range ball from Lamoreaux, and with 19 seconds left in the half Webb tipped in a shot by Hanks on a penalty corner and the hosts led 4-1 at the break.

The lead grew to 6-1 less than six minutes into the second half on goals by Hanks and Webb. The score stayed that way for more than 20 minutes before Stein found the cage twice 24 seconds apart with less than 10 minutes left. Freshman Victoria Dean (Endwell/Maine-Endwell) assisted on Stein's goal with 8:14 remaining and senior Emily Woods (Williamsville/Williamsville North) notched an assist on a Stein tally with 7:50 left.

The Red Dragons continued to pressure but got no closer, and DeGregory completed her hat trick with 57 seconds left to create the final margin.
